Survey of Consumer Finances, 1989
Principal Investigator(s): Kennickell, Arthur; Board of Governors of the Federal Reserve System
Summary: The purpose of this data collection effort was to provide an accurate representation of the distribution of elements composing family balance sheets across families in the United States. To that end, the 1989 Survey of Consumer Finances was designed to gather household-level information closely comparable to that obtained in the SURVEY OF CONSUMER FINANCES, 1983 (ICPSR 9751).
